On Tue, Dec 04, 2007 at 11:55:41PM -0800, Junio C Hamano wrote: > [PATCH] git-clean: Honor pathspec. > > git-clean "*.rej" should attempt to look at only paths that match > pattern "*.rej", but rewrite to C broke it. And here is a test that fails without your patch (probably the commit message should say "fixed in XX" once the commit id is known, or it should be squashed in with your patch). -- >8 -- t7300: add test for clean with wildcard pathspec Signed-off-by: Jeff King <peff@xxxxxxxx> --- t/t7300-clean.sh | 14 ++++++++++++++ 1 files changed, 14 insertions(+), 0 deletions(-) diff --git a/t/t7300-clean.sh b/t/t7300-clean.sh index f013c17..dfd1188 100755 --- a/t/t7300-clean.sh +++ b/t/t7300-clean.sh @@ -126,6 +126,20 @@ test_expect_success 'git-clean symbolic link' ' ' +test_expect_success 'git-clean with wildcard' ' + + touch a.clean b.clean other.c && + git-clean "*.clean" && + test -f Makefile && + test -f README && + test -f src/part1.c && + test -f src/part2.c && + test ! -f a.clean && + test ! -f b.clean && + test -f other.c + +' + test_expect_success 'git-clean -n' ' mkdir -p build docs && -- 1.5.3.7.2099.gd6d7-dirty - To unsubscribe from this list: send the line "unsubscribe git"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html